📚 Zookeeper(一): 基本概念讲解 🦝 分布式独享锁、选举、队列
>Zookeeper是一个分布式的协调服务工具,广泛应用于分布式系统中。它通过高效的数据管理机制,帮助开发者轻松实现复杂的分布式功能。以下是它的几个核心特性👇:
🌟 分布式独享锁
想象一下,在多台服务器之间如何避免资源争抢?Zookeeper的分布式锁就能解决这个问题!通过创建临时节点,Zookeeper可以确保同一时刻只有一个客户端持有锁,从而实现资源的独占访问。🔒
🔥 选举机制
当集群中的主节点失效时,Zookeeper会触发领导者选举。它基于“Follower投票给最高优先级候选者”的规则,快速选出新的领导者,保证系统的高可用性和一致性。👑
📦 队列管理
无论是任务队列还是消息队列,Zookeeper都能提供支持。通过有序节点和监听器,它可以实现先进先出(FIFO)的队列操作,让分布式系统更加灵活高效。🔄
>Zookeeper以其强大的功能简化了分布式系统的开发难度,是构建高可靠系统的基石之一!💡
分布式系统 Zookeeper 技术分享
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。